Chiltern Ridge Half Marathon

The Chiltern Ridge Half Marathon is a challenging 21.1 km trail race held along The Ridgeway National Trail in Buckinghamshire, between Wendover and Princes Risborough. Starting and finishing in Wendover, the course features an undulating forest loop at Whiteleaf Hill Nature Reserve and offers stunning ridgeline views over the Chilterns. With over 526 meters of elevation gain, the fully marked route tests runners' strength and stamina on hilly, off-road terrain.

The event includes two aid stations stocked with water, energy gels, and snacks. Limited to 350 runners aged 17 and over, the race is well-supported with medical aid, timing, and a finishers medal. Visit the organization's website for the most recent information.
